      <description>My chime rings only sometimes after the doorbell is pushed. It will call my phone and makes a tone at the doorbell itself. But the chime in the house only rings sometimes. I have uninstalled and reinstalled and double checked the settings. Chime is set to mechanical. I have been through this site and have tried fixes related to other problems but do not find an answer for this bug. I find either people’s chime does not ring at all or randomly without being pressed</description>
